What are the responsibilities and job description for the Senior Environmental Sustainability Manager - PMO position at Chobani?
This position will play a crucial role in supporting the Director of Environmental Sustainability in implementing and advancing our sustainability initiatives. This role requires a strong understanding of sustainability principles, excellent project management and data analysis skills, and the ability to collaborate with cross-functional teams to achieve environmental sustainability goals.
* KPI Tracking and Progress Reporting: Oversee process to collect and report out data related to key sustainability initiatives and identified KPIs. Work cross-functionally with environmental pillar leads to deliver regular progress reports for management.
* Project Management: Lead and coordinate sustainability projects and initiatives across various departments. Collaborate with internal teams to ensure alignment with sustainability objectives and drive implementation of sustainable practices.
* Partnership Management: Build and maintain relationships with external partners, suppliers, NGOs, and industry stakeholders to foster collaborations and identify opportunities for sustainable practices and innovation.
* External Requests Handling: Establish and lead a process for responding to external inquiries and requests related to sustainability data, ensuring accuracy, transparency, and timely responses to stakeholders, customers, investors, and regulatory bodies.
* Compliance and Reporting: Stay informed about relevant sustainability regulations, ESG frameworks, certifications, and best practices. Support in the preparation and submission of sustainability reports as required by regulatory bodies and industry standards.
* Team Support: Provide guidance and support to internal teams, fostering a culture of sustainability throughout the organization.
* Bachelor's degree in Environmental Science, Sustainability, Business, or related field. Masters preferred.
* 5 years of experience in sustainability, environmental management, or related field, with a proven track record of driving sustainability programs in a corporate setting
* Strong analytical skills with proficiency in data analysis tools and sustainability reporting frameworks (e.g., GRI, CDP, SASB)
* Knowledge of relevant environmental regulations, certifications (e.g., ISO 14001), and sustainability trends
* Effective communication and stakeholder management skills
* Project management skills with the ability to prioritize and manage multiple initiatives simultaneously
* Ability to travel to our Twin Falls, ID and New Berlin, NY plant sites up to 30%
Chobani is a food maker with a mission of making high-quality and nutritious food accessible to more people, while elevating our communities and making the world a healthier place. In short: making good food for all. In support of this mission, we are a values-driven, people-first, food-and-wellness-focused company, and have been since Hamdi Ulukaya, an immigrant to the U.S., founded the company in 2005. We produce yogurt, oatmilk, dairy- and plant-based creamers, ready-to-drink coffee and plant-based probiotic drinks. Chobani yogurt is America's No.1 yogurt brand, and it's made with only natural ingredients without artificial preservatives.
Chobani uses food as a force for good in the world - putting humanity first in everything we do. Our philanthropic efforts prioritize giving back to our communities and beyond: working to eradicate child hunger, supporting immigrants, refugees and underrepresented people, honoring veterans, and protecting the planet. We manufacture our products in New York, Idaho, and Australia. Chobani products are available throughout North America and distributed in Australia and other select markets.
